谷歌图表将数据放入AreaChart

时间:2013-10-02 11:05:27

标签: javascript php google-visualization

我把和数据放在我的图表谷歌Areachart 代码谷歌图表

google.setOnLoadCallback(talk);
  function talk() {
    var data = google.visualization.arrayToDataTable([<?=$talks ?>]);

        var options = {
          title: 'Nb De J\'aime',
          hAxis: {title: 'Jours',  titleTextStyle: {color: '#333'}},
          vAxis: {minValue: 0},
          pointSize: 10
        };

    var chart = new google.visualization.AreaChart(document.getElementById('parle'));
    chart.draw(data, options);

$talks=['01',422],['02',440],['03',477],['04',523],['05',565],['06',609],['07',651],['08',708],['09',747],['10',759],['11',793],['12',860],['13',975],['14',1118],['15',1317],['16',1441],['17',1529],['18',1686],['19',1765],['20',1879],['21',2122],['22',2245],['23',2329],['24',2719],['25',3600],['26',4068],['27',4747],['28',5479],['18',1686],['19',1765],['20',1879],['21',2122],['22',2245],['23',2329],['24',2719],['25',3600],['26',4068],['27',4747],['28',5479],['29',6082],

我有这张照片用于我的图表 enter image description here

1 个答案:

答案 0 :(得分:1)

@Ti Amo Laky:你没有问一个问题所以很难回答:-)。但我的假设是第一点缺失,图表中间的步骤困扰着你。

您没有为数据定义标头。第一个数组必须是:

        ['Jours', 'Number'], ['01', 422],...

在第28点之后,您有重复的数据:第18到第28点以完全相同的值重复。如果删除这些重复值,您将得到以下图片:

enter image description here

相关问题